Summary
You can rotate selected objects around a base point to an absolute angle.
List of Prompts
The following prompts are displayed.
Current positive angle in UCS: ANGDIR=current ANGBASE=current
Select objects: Use an object selection method and press Enter when you
finish
Specify base point: Specify a point
Specify
rotation angle (page 920) or [Copy (page 920)/Reference
(page 920)]: Enter an angle, specify a point, enter c, or enter r
Rotation Angle Determines how far an object rotates around the base point.
The axis of rotation passes through the specified base point and is parallel to
the Z axis of the current UCS.
Copy Creates a copy of the selected objects for rotation.
Reference Rotates objects from a specified angle to a new, absolute angle.
When you rotate a viewport object, the borders of the viewport remain parallel
to the edges of the drawing area.
